Compression tested today

Not looking very good, but I should have charged up the battery. The mechanic said if the car cranked faster, it should be around 7+

Car is 85k miles and I believe original engine.

Rotor 1
5.8, 6.1, 6.0 @ 204 RPM
6.0, 6.0, 6.3 @ 195 RPM
6.0, 6.1, 6.1 @ 202 RPM
6.1, 6.1, 5.9 @ 200 RPM

Rotor 2
6.2, 6.4, 6.2 @ 214 RPM
6.6, 6.2, 6.6 @ 211 RPM
6.0, 6.4, 6.1 @ 210 RPM
6.5, 6.2, 6.4 @ 210 RPM

'93 shop manual differs from later year manuals.

'93 states 7.0 kgf/cm2 (100psi) minimum at 250 rpm

6.0 kgf/cm2 (85psi) is the '94 shop manual stated minimum

your results look good

The numbers are fairly even, which is a good thing.

if your cranking rpm were at 250 you'd probably be seeing high 6s or low 7s.
